0

サーバーからローカルマシンにデータベースを移行したいだけです。面倒です。サーバー内のデータベース全体に対してSQL開発者のエクスポートツールを使用してSQLスクリプトを取得し、それを実行しようとしました私の新しい空のローカルデータベースで、エディターでSQLファイルを実行しますが、何も起こらず、エラーも結果もありません..誰かが私にアイデアを与えることができますか?

ありがとう

4

1 に答える 1

0

@Leon Stack Leak移行のために試みた構文を含め、質問を少し詳しく説明してください。また、使用しているデータベース サーバー製品 (たとえば、Oracle、MySQL、またはその他のオプション) を知っておくと便利です。環境/プラットフォーム、つまり Linux、Windows などもお知らせください。

スキーマ全体をエクスポートし、Oracle を使用していると仮定する場合、Paradox が述べたように、Export および Import Data Pump ユーティリティを使用するのが最善の方法です。現在の既存のスキーマからデータベースをエクスポートするには、構文は次のようになります。

expdp username/password DIRECTORY=mydirectory DUMPFILE=mydumpfile.dmp SCHEMAS=schema1,schema2 LOGFILE=exportlog1.log

インポートして戻すには、構文は次のようになります

impdp username/password DIRECTORY=mydirectory DUMPFILE=mydumpfile.dmp LOGFILE=importlog1.log

また、インポートの構文を拡張して、スキーマの再マッピング、OID の変換などのより強力なオプションを含めることができることにも注意してください。

于 2012-08-30T08:47:18.697 に答える